Louis Hernandez of 449 Ash NE Monday evening received a State Conservation Assn. award recognizing his "outstanding contribution to conservation" in the state during 1962. The award was made at an association meeting at the Western Skies. It was presented by Frank Joyce, a newsman at KOB-TV and radio, which sponsored the award. The honor went to Hernandez for his work in the teaching of conservation and wildlife principles.

He is a past member of the Bureau of Land Mangement's district wildlife board here, and of the national executive board the State Conservation Education Council.
